Rob's video recommendation looks like the film was shot with a GoPro or equivalent which is why it makes Steve dizzy because it has the eyeballs of a fly and can see all around ...

I used the new GoPro on my most recent trip but kept my old Camcorder for certain shots. The GoPro is excellent for underwater video and the quality is fantastic. The GoPro's disadvantages are no zoom so it can be tough to get a good shot of a sunset in the way a normal camcorder can ... I was a little disappointed that there was very little underwater action in the film because that is what the GoPro is made for.
